Haunted “Houses”: Thoughts

This past weekend I went to both a local haunted attraction called Scream LoCo and Kings Dominion Halloween Haunt, so I wanted to talk about both of them. Now I’m not going to actually compare them and say which one is better because it’s not a fair comparison. Considering one just happens to be a massive amusement park.

First things first, I loved both! For someone who refuses to watch horror movies, I love getting scared at haunted houses. I’ve been going to the Haunt for years now, so I like to mix it up a bit and try other places out. And Scream LoCo added that variety I was missing, I especially loved that it was an entirely different theme from the one I went to last year. That switch-up is one thing that kind of makes me sad with the Haunt. A lot of the houses have been the exact same thing for multiple years now, and even though they made some minor changes to a few this year, I was really hoping for some entirely new themes. So, even though I love it every time it sadly is getting a tad bit repetitive.

Now that I’ve talked a little bit about the actual houses, I want to talk about the idiots. You know… the idiots who go to a scare attraction and get the “don’t scare me necklaces”. Sure, I can understand why someone would get them at a theme park since there’s a bunch of other stuff to do, but why in the world would you go to a haunted attraction like Scream LoCo if you didn’t want to be scared. That is literally its only purpose! There is nothing else but walk in the maze and get scared. It just doesn’t make sense to me.
